The LQ here is a nice hotel with a good staff. I must say the area is a little sketchy. They must have has some problems because on the room key jacket they tell you to remove everything from your car.
Checkin
No problems. The gentleman at the front desk was very nice and remembered my name for the rest of the afternoon whenever I saw him.
Room
Nice size room. I had 2 doubles with a desk and easy chair.
TV
The TV was horrible. It was so old and miscolored. Everything was green. The sound was very bad also. One station would be very loud and the next you couldn't hear. They really need some new TV's
Bed
The bed was OK. Nothing that great and a bit soft. It was OK for 1 night but I wouldn't have wanted to be on it more then a few nights.
Bathroom
The bathroom itself was OK. The problem was the vent in the bathroom was so loud I had to close the doors so I could sleep. Well the doors wouldn't stay closed so I had to jam some junk in there to keep them shut.
No problems with hot water.
Internet
It was free but their wireless wasn't that great. It got so bad at one point I had to call the helpdesk to get it fixed.
Breakfast
Continental breakfast that was OK. I have stayed at some LQ's that have a much better breakfast then this one.
Workout
It really wasn't worth anything. They had 2 treadmills and both of the belts slipped when you ran on them. Then they had 2 bikes. At least they worked.
Parking
I wanted to make sure my car was under a light in the parking lot. The surrounding area didn't look that great.
Overall it was OK for 1 night. I wouldn't really want to stay more then 1 night. The area is just a bit sketchy. There were a few problems and I can't really say it was a steal or anything at $85 a night. I'll stay elsewhere next time.
